云服务器选哪个,云服务器2012跟2016
- 综合资讯
- 2024-09-30 05:34:45
- 3
***:在选择云服务器时面临2012和2016版本的抉择。但未提及两者在性能、价格、稳定性、安全性等方面的具体差异,无法确切判断哪个更适合。要做出选择,需综合考量诸如资...
***:在选择云服务器时,面临云服务器2012与2016的抉择。需要考虑多方面因素,如性能方面,2016版可能在某些功能和效率上有优化;兼容性方面,不同的应用程序和软件对两者的适配性有所差异;安全性上也可能存在不同的保障机制。还需考量成本、自身业务需求等,综合权衡后才能确定哪一个云服务器更适合特定的使用场景。
《云服务器2012与2016:如何抉择?》
在选择云服务器时,Windows Server 2012和Windows Server 2016是两个备受关注的选项,它们各自有着独特的特点和优势,以下将从多个方面对它们进行比较,以帮助用户做出合适的选择。
一、安全性
1、Windows Server 2012
- 它具备基本的安全防护机制,如内置的防火墙,可以对入站和出站网络连接进行控制,对于一些传统的企业内部网络应用场景,能够提供一定程度的网络安全隔离,它支持用户权限管理,通过活动目录(Active Directory)可以精确地设置用户和组的权限,防止内部数据的未授权访问。
- 随着网络安全威胁的不断演变,2012版本在面对新型复杂攻击(如高级持续性威胁)时,可能存在一些局限性,其加密技术相对较旧,在处理高强度加密需求时可能不够高效。
2、Windows Server 2016
- 2016版本在安全方面有了显著的提升,它引入了更强大的加密算法,如支持改进的SSL/TLS协议版本,能够更好地保护数据在传输过程中的安全性,在防范恶意软件方面,Windows Server 2016集成了先进的防护机制,可以实时监测和阻止恶意软件的入侵。
- 其安全策略管理更加灵活和精细化,通过软件定义的安全功能,可以根据不同的应用场景和网络区域定制安全策略,对于容器技术的支持,也在安全方面进行了优化,确保容器内应用的安全性。
二、性能与资源利用
1、Windows Server 2012
- 在性能方面,Windows Server 2012适用于一些对资源需求不是特别高的应用场景,它能够较好地运行传统的企业级应用,如小型数据库系统和文件共享服务,在内存管理方面,它采用了较为常规的方式,对于多任务处理有一定的能力,但在大规模并发任务处理时可能会出现资源瓶颈。
- 在磁盘I/O方面,其性能相对有限,对于一些需要频繁读写磁盘的应用,如大数据分析应用,可能无法提供高效的磁盘访问速度。
2、Windows Server 2016
- Windows Server 2016在性能上有了很大的改进,它采用了更优化的内核调度算法,能够更好地利用多核处理器的资源,提高多任务处理的效率,在内存管理方面,增加了一些新的功能,如对大内存(TB级)的更好支持,可以满足大型企业应用和内存密集型应用的需求。
- 在磁盘I/O方面,2016版本通过改进的存储驱动程序和对新型存储技术(如NVMe)的支持,大大提高了磁盘的读写速度,这使得它在处理海量数据存储和高并发读写场景时表现更出色。
三、功能特性
1、Windows Server 2012
- 它提供了较为基础的服务器功能,如文件服务器、打印服务器等功能,在虚拟化方面,支持Hyper - V技术,能够创建和管理虚拟机,但与2016版本相比,在虚拟机的资源分配灵活性和管理便捷性上稍逊一筹,在动态调整虚拟机内存方面的能力相对较弱。
- 对于网络功能,它提供了基本的网络连接共享、网络地址转换等功能,但在软件定义网络(SDN)方面的支持几乎没有,限制了在复杂网络架构中的应用灵活性。
2、Windows Server 2016
- Windows Server 2016具有丰富的功能特性,在虚拟化方面,Hyper - V得到了进一步的增强,不仅在虚拟机的性能上有所提升,还增加了诸如嵌套虚拟化等高级功能,这使得在云环境中可以更方便地进行多层虚拟化架构的搭建。
- 在网络功能方面,它大力支持软件定义网络(SDN),通过SDN,可以实现对网络流量的灵活控制,根据应用需求动态分配网络带宽,提高网络资源的利用率,它还支持容器技术,如Windows Server Containers和Hyper - V Containers,这为应用的快速部署和隔离提供了新的解决方案,适合现代微服务架构的应用开发和部署。
四、兼容性与生态系统
1、Windows Server 2012
- 由于它已经存在了一段时间,有大量的企业级应用已经针对其进行了开发和优化,对于一些传统的企业内部软件,尤其是那些基于旧版本技术框架开发的软件,Windows Server 2012具有较好的兼容性,在系统管理工具方面,也有许多第三方工具可以与之很好地配合使用。
- 随着技术的不断发展,一些新兴的技术和应用可能在与Windows Server 2012的兼容性上存在问题,一些新的人工智能和机器学习框架可能需要更高版本的操作系统才能稳定运行。
2、Windows Server 2016
- Windows Server 2016在保持与大多数传统企业应用兼容性的同时,更加注重对新兴技术的支持,它与微软的Azure云服务有更紧密的集成,可以方便地将本地服务器资源与云端资源进行整合,在开发工具方面,它对新的编程语言和开发框架有更好的支持,如对.NET Core的支持,使得开发人员可以构建跨平台的应用。
- 在与现代数据中心技术的兼容性方面,2016版本表现出色,它可以与新的存储设备、网络设备更好地协同工作,适应现代数据中心不断演进的架构需求。
五、成本考虑
1、Windows Server 2012
- 从软件授权成本来看,由于它是较旧的版本,可能在某些情况下会有相对较低的授权费用,尤其是对于一些已经购买了旧版本授权且满足升级条件的企业,在硬件成本方面,如果企业现有硬件资源相对陈旧,Windows Server 2012可能是一个更适合的选择,因为它对硬件资源的要求相对较低,不需要大规模升级硬件就可以运行。
- 从长期来看,如果考虑到安全维护和功能升级的成本,由于它逐渐接近生命周期末期,可能会面临更多的安全风险,需要投入更多的人力和物力进行安全补丁的维护。
2、Windows Server 2016
- Windows Server 2016的软件授权成本可能相对较高,尤其是对于大规模部署的企业,不过,它的性能和功能优势可能会在长期运营中带来更高的价值回报,在硬件成本方面,虽然它对硬件资源有一定的要求,但通过提高资源利用率和性能,可以减少硬件资源的总体投入。
- 从维护成本角度考虑,由于其处于微软的支持周期内,能够及时获得安全更新和功能升级,从而降低了因安全漏洞导致的潜在损失成本。
在选择云服务器时,如果企业预算有限,且主要运行传统的企业级应用,对安全要求不是特别高,Windows Server 2012可能是一个可以考虑的选项,但如果企业追求更高的安全性、性能、功能丰富性,并且有能力承担相对较高的成本,同时希望与新兴技术更好地融合,Windows Server 2016则是更为合适的选择。
本文链接:https://www.zhitaoyun.cn/74452.html
发表评论